W-Ie-Ne-R Visit to Wiener 10 th February 2003 –Primary aim: to finalise acceptance of VME64x prototypes. –Additionally: To establish whether Wiener is still interested in supplying rad-tol power supplies.

Company Profile –Registered capital: 80,000 CHF –Annual turnover (1999): 6,000,000 CHF –Employees (1999): 32 –Long history with CERN: NIM, CAMAC, FASTBUS, VME, …

Company Profile Market: –Principally (97%) research labs CERN, DESY.. –Military (US radar project) Production: –645 VME sub-racks produced in 12 months prior to MS

Company Profile Premises: Two floor building Meeting room R&D lab (Electronics) Production Workshop (PSs, sub-racks) Storage (~size of EP Pool storage) Machine shop (Mechanics) Solder bath machine

Company Profile People: –My estimate from visit: ~20 people on site –Some people who worked at Wiener, have set up shop for themselves and Wiener outsource to them. –Electronic design engineer: Andreas Koster –Mechanical engineer: Herr ….?

PL500/UX-PS Our question to Wiener: –Are you interested in producing a prototype PS to our specification (I.e. no control by MCU), with a view to a follow-up series production. Wiener’s response: –Yes.

PL500/UX-PS Caveat: Essentially one design engineer. Top priority: CE certification from “Tuv” (Ethernet interface - for Accelerator) Other projects?

PL500/UX-PS Timing: –I doubt that they can work seriously on the redesign of the MCU board before March. –Magnetic shielding work could start almost immediately. –Specification (Bruno Allongue) -next week.
